#d3eb69 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#d3eb69 is composed of 82.7% red, 92.2% green and 41.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 55.3% yellow and 7.8% black. It has a hue angle of 71.1 degrees, a saturation of 76.5% and a lightness of 66.7%. #d3eb69 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ffd2 with #a7d700. Closest websafe color is: #ccff66.

Shades and Tints of #d3eb69

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#050601 is the darkest color, while #fcfdf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#d3eb69

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#aeb0a4 is the less saturated color, while #dfff55 is the most saturated one.
